Output 55916920fc2faa690c75f8b900319ab2181553ae40e6a5b75865306f90a7898e:8

value
10811066
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82de7edaae30055842df3d906750240b8f37ff90 OP_EQUAL
address
MKq8cdPV33ojS2DVwGc78wNE4tYrEY1VSq
transaction
55916920fc2faa690c75f8b900319ab2181553ae40e6a5b75865306f90a7898e
spent
true